Moon-Like Surface In India FoundThe successful landing of Chandrayaan 3 on the moon’s surface has filled every Indian with pride. The scientists at ISRO have truly done a remarkable job with its soft landing. Further updates will be forthcoming from this 3rd lunar mission of India.

Another intriguing video depicts an astronaut, wearing his spacesuit, walking on the moon’s surface. As the astronaut takes a few steps, we notice an auto-rickshaw moving nearby. An auto on the moon—quite a sight! However, the video was actually shot in Kanpur, and the creators of those lunar scenes were none other than the potholes on the road.

While this might elicit a chuckle at first glance, a deeper look reveals a parallel to our situation as a nation. Just as we’ve taken great strides in the fields of science and space, we must acknowledge that we still lack basic necessities for human life.

As we stand amazed by our scientists’ incredible accomplishments, which have surprised countries like Russia, China, and the USA, we must also confront our deficiencies in providing fundamental facilities for our citizens. Addressing these concerns is crucial if we are to truly serve our people well.
